diff options
author | Jose Vargas <jvargas@gitlab.com> | 2019-03-20 13:52:24 -0600 |
---|---|---|
committer | Jose Vargas <jvargas@gitlab.com> | 2019-04-04 14:53:03 -0600 |
commit | 481d25bf482941c48c335f8895a828544a7df873 (patch) | |
tree | a900f1a25b3368b2c5d947e7511ff58914cc4a11 /spec/javascripts/monitoring | |
parent | 268b727a5c7723d2beb057fbf985ba0b854e4d9f (diff) | |
download | gitlab-ce-481d25bf482941c48c335f8895a828544a7df873.tar.gz |
Add feature flag
Also added relevant tests that make use of a stubbed feature flag,
prettified files
Diffstat (limited to 'spec/javascripts/monitoring')
-rw-r--r-- | spec/javascripts/monitoring/dashboard_spec.js |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/spec/javascripts/monitoring/dashboard_spec.js b/spec/javascripts/monitoring/dashboard_spec.js index ebf3972b00d..b152ac82ca4 100644 --- a/spec/javascripts/monitoring/dashboard_spec.js +++ b/spec/javascripts/monitoring/dashboard_spec.js @@ -39,11 +39,17 @@ describe('Dashboard', () => { ee: false, }; + gon.features = { + metricsTimeWindow: true, + }; + mock = new MockAdapter(axios); DashboardComponent = Vue.extend(Dashboard); }); afterEach(() => { + gon.features = {}; + mock.restore(); }); @@ -186,9 +192,9 @@ describe('Dashboard', () => { const numberOfTimeWindows = Object.keys(timeWindows).length; setTimeout(() => { - const timeWindowDropdown = component.$el.querySelector('#time-window-dropdown'); + const timeWindowDropdown = component.$el.querySelector('.js-time-window-dropdown'); const timeWindowDropdownEls = component.$el.querySelectorAll( - '#time-window-dropdown .dropdown-item', + '.js-time-window-dropdown .dropdown-item', ); expect(timeWindowDropdown).not.toBeNull(); |